Gerald Kelly has a multi-dimensional career as a stand-up comic and actor. He’s performed on stages in all the major comedy clubs all across America and the Caribbean headlining shows to sold-out audiences as well as various colleges and universities.
The Green-Eyed Bandit of Comedy also known as the underrated “NY King of Comedy”, made his mark as one of the funniest comics to hit the stage. Russell Simmons calls him the “Black Jackie Gleason” and with his brand of comedy he’s guaranteed to make you a believer in the healing powers of laughter.Gerald has appeared on NBC’s Last Comic Standing S8, HBO’s Def Comedy Jam, Comedy Central, and Showtime at the Apollo, BET’s Comic View, Conan O’Brien Show and Chocolate Sundaes [hosted by Tommy Davidson]. His movies include, The Other Brother, Death of a Dynasty, Cookout 2 and Budz House as well as Budz House Backstage [featuring Kevin Hart].
Gerald’s host of DVDs include: Comedy in The Hood, Laugh Bandits: No. 1, Gerald Kelly Live in New York, Gospel Comedy All-Stars: 1 & 2, and his latest, “Gerald Kelly on Broadway”, available now on Amazon.com, Walmart.com and iTunes. He’s also been on Radio 107.5 WBLS (NYC) as a morning show co-host and in Hartford, Connecticut at Hot 93.7 WZMX as part of the Morning Show. Kelly has also produced and been recognized as a screenwriter.
Gerald Kelly has hosted and opened up for various comedians: Chris Rock, Chris Tucker, Steve Harvey and the late Bernie Mac; Hip Hop, R&B and Gospel Artists: Mariah Carey, New Edition, Boys II Men, Pastor Shirley Caesar, Kirk Franklin, and more.
Gerald is a philanthropist with a heart for young people. He gives to the community and advocates for youth and young adults with his “Microphones Up Guns Down” initiative with his comedian son, Isiah Kelly. The program is a youth development movement that teaches young people how to use their gifts and talents to end the gun violence in under-served communities.
